Next week we are flying into Barcelona and our hotel advised its cheap and easy to just take the Aerobus to Plaza Cataluyna to get to the hotel (Hotel Regina) from the airport. We are 2 adults and 2 teens each with a couple bags going on a cruise a day later. They said the Aerobus costs 6 Euro per person (24 Euro total). Does this seem the best plan or would you take a cab instead? Ive heard the cabs are small and we might need 2 to fit our luggage. Then again I wonder with the Bus, will we have to deal with the local pickpockets riding with us or is it just tourists from the airport, not like a local city bus? Finally, any idea what kind of walk from where they drop us off to the hotel?

We used the Aerobus when we stayed near Las Ramblas. It is not a local city bus.

Link to info on Aerobus:

http://www.castelldefels.com/aeroport/ingl/accesos_aeropuerto_taxi_bus4030.htm

We had no problems with pickpockets but all of our valuables were safely tucked away UNDER our clothing. We were warned about pickpockets riding the aerobus (as well as the metro, buses, airport, Las Ramblas, etc.) but, as previously stated, we had no problems whatsoever. We got off at Placa Cataluyna & walked the very short distance to the hotel...simple.

Your hotel is very close to Placa Cataluyna...you can "walk" the route on google maps using "street view".

However, you mentioned that you each had a couple of bags? If you can all easily manage your bags, the Aerobus would be fine. However, if managing your luggage is onerous, it might make more sense to take a taxi in your case.

Taxi: There is a supplement for the airport, cruise terminal, weekends, holidays, nights & for each bag. You can check-out current taxi rates & other pertinent info at:

http://www.taxibarcelona.cat/tabid/3479/Default.aspx

I don't know if all of your luggage will fit in one taxi as I have no idea of their respective sizes. I would say that as a rule of thumb, if all of your luggage would fit into a NYC (or other US metro) cab, it will likely fit in the Barcelona cab.

We were just N. West of the square at N H Calderon & could have easily taken the Aerobus. The Aerobus drop off is on the East side of Placa de Cataluyna. We arrived at BCN T2 & coming out, the Aerobus stop was to the left & taxi`s to the right. We should have used the bus however after all night flight, delays + one of the last to get our luggage, DH`s voted for a taxi.;). You will love the location of your hotel.

I have taken the Aerobus to Plaza Cataluyna many times from the airport. It is very easy and quick and a short walk to the hotels in the area. ( It took 8 minutes to walk to my hotel on Gran Via) As suggested I checked Google Maps and printed out the walking directions and photos of the street - what a great travel tool.
